Who Are the People Behind Queen Nation's Sound?

When you think about a band that pays respect to another, the people making the music are, you know, a very important part of the whole experience. For Queen Nation, the individuals who step onto the stage are not just musicians; they are performers who embody the spirit of the original Queen members. It's quite something to see how they take on these roles, bringing a familiar presence to the stage that fans truly appreciate. Each person in Queen Nation plays a significant part in making sure the sound and the show feel just right, creating that sense of stepping back in time to witness Queen in their prime.

The group is made up of four talented people, each taking on the role of a legendary Queen member. There's Gregory Finsley, for instance, who handles the vocals and keyboards. He channels the incredible stage presence and vocal range of Freddie Mercury, which is a big part of what makes the show so captivating. Then you have Mike McManus, who plays the guitar, taking on the part of Brian May. His guitar work is very important for getting that distinctive Queen sound, the one that everyone recognizes.

On the drums, you'll find Pete Burke, who steps into the shoes of Roger Taylor. The drums are, in a way, the heartbeat of the band, and Pete does a great job of keeping that powerful rhythm going. And finally, Parker Combs plays the bass, filling the role of John Deacon. The bass guitar provides the deep foundation for the music, and Parker helps to give the band that solid, full sound that Queen was known for. Together, these four people work to recreate the full experience, making sure every note and every moment feels authentic to the Queen legacy.

What Makes Queen Nation the Top Queen Tribute?

Among those who really appreciate rock music, there's little question that the original band Queen and their lead performer, Freddie Mercury, hold a very high place. They are, in a way, one of the most powerful and well-known groups in music history. When Freddie Mercury passed away in 1991, it left a really big empty space in the world of rock concerts, a space that, honestly, hasn't been filled in the same way since. But then, there are groups like Queen Nation who step up to honor that legacy, and they've earned a very strong reputation.

Queen Nation is, for many, seen as the number one group paying tribute to Queen in the United States. This isn't just a casual claim; it comes from years of performing for large crowds and consistently delivering shows that truly connect with people. Their ability to capture the essence of Queen's sound and stage presence has made them a favorite among fans who long to experience that magic again. They have, in a way, worked very hard to earn this recognition, building a loyal following who appreciate their dedication.

What really sets Queen Nation apart, however, is their new symphonic rock show, which is a pretty spectacular addition. This isn't just a regular tribute concert; it's something truly different. They are bringing together the best of two separate musical styles: the rich sounds of an orchestra and the powerful energy of rock music. This combination transforms Queen Nation into something truly unique, a rock symphony that is the first of its kind. What Is the Story of Queen Nation's Beginnings?

Every group has a starting point, a moment when they first come together with a shared idea or a common passion. For Queen Nation, the story begins back in 2004. That's when this group, dedicated to paying tribute to Queen, was first formed. It was a time when the idea of honoring such a legendary band truly took root, and the musicians began their journey to bring Queen's music to new audiences. It's pretty interesting to think about how much they've grown since then.

Since their formation, they have, as a matter of fact, performed in front of thousands of people.
